The general term for shareholders having the right to vote on executive remuneration. In Australia and the US, this vote is technically advisory (non-binding), but the Two-Strikes Rule in Australia gives it teeth. Some countries have a mandatory binding vote as well (UK, Switzerland, The Netherlands).
